@iuculano It's pretty hypocritical hearing American people including senators say they don't want the Chinese government to have the power to demand people's data histories and information.
The US Stored Communications Act (for in USA) and the CLOUD Act (for overseas) give the US government power to request and access personal data held by any any US based or owned company. The average American is more at risk from their own government than from the Chinese government!
